What GoHighLevel actually is
GoHighLevel is a software platform that combines a CRM, marketing automation, funnel builder, website builder, appointment booking, reputation management and AI tools into one subscription. Instead of paying separately for Mailchimp, Calendly, ClickFunnels, Podium, Birdeye and a CRM, you pay one flat monthly fee and get everything in one place.
It was originally built for marketing agencies that manage multiple clients, which is why it has strong white-labeling and multi-account features. But it has become equally popular with local service businesses, contractors, coaches, real estate agents and anyone who runs a lead-based business.
The core idea is that most businesses waste significant time switching between tools and lose leads in the gaps between them. GoHighLevel closes those gaps by putting everything in one system with one login and one dashboard.

Every major GoHighLevel feature explained
CRM and contact management
At its core, GHL is a contact database with custom pipelines. Every lead gets a contact record that logs every SMS, email, call, note and appointment automatically. You build custom sales pipelines with stages that match your actual sales process. Drag leads between stages as they progress. Set up automations that trigger when a lead moves to a new stage.
The unified inbox is one of the most useful parts: SMS, email, Facebook Messenger, Instagram DMs, Google Business messages and live chat all appear in one feed per contact. You never need to check multiple platforms to see the full conversation history.
Two-way SMS and email automation
GHL's automation builder lets you create workflows that trigger on almost any event. A lead fills out a form. A call is missed. An appointment is booked. A job is marked complete. Each trigger can send SMS messages, emails, voicemail drops, Facebook DMs or internal notifications.
A useful automation for service businesses is missed-call text-back: when a potential customer calls and you do not answer, GHL can send an SMS promptly. The actual recovery rate depends on response time, message quality, market and lead source; treat performance claims as something to measure in your own account.
Funnels and website builder
GHL includes a drag-and-drop funnel and website builder. You can build full multi-page websites, landing pages, sales funnels, opt-in pages, order forms and thank you pages without code. Templates are available for most common use cases. The builder is not as polished as dedicated tools like ClickFunnels but handles the core use cases well.
Appointment booking and calendars
GHL's booking system lets customers schedule appointments directly from your website or funnel. It connects to your Google or Outlook calendar, sends automatic confirmation and reminder messages, and handles multiple team members and service types. It replaces Calendly and Acuity for most businesses.
Reputation management and review automation
GHL can send automated review requests via SMS and email after events such as a completed job, payment or tag change. Use the same honest request process for every customer and follow the review platform's policies; do not gate or suppress negative reviews. A consistent process can increase request coverage, but no specific review or ranking result is guaranteed.
AI employees and voice agents
GHL launched AI employees in 2024 and expanded them significantly in 2026 with the Summer of AI release. AI agents can handle inbound chat conversations, qualify leads, book appointments and answer common questions around the clock. Voice AI agents handle inbound phone calls and can triage service requests. These features are included in the platform with usage-based charges or an optional AI plan, depending on the feature and account.
White-label and agency features
On the Unlimited plan, agencies can use a branded desktop experience and manage unlimited client sub-accounts. Agency Pro adds SaaS mode and advanced rebilling capabilities. A branded mobile app is a separately priced optional add-on, so include it in your total-cost calculation.
Courses and membership sites
GHL includes a course builder that lets you create and sell online courses and membership communities. It handles video hosting, lesson sequencing, progress tracking and access control. Coaches and educators use this to replace Kajabi or Teachable.

Who GoHighLevel is not the right fit for
GHL is not the right tool for everyone. Be honest with yourself about these situations:
- Large enterprise sales teams that need Salesforce-level reporting, deep CRM customization and a large app marketplace. GHL is not enterprise software.
- Inventory-led e-commerce businesses that need deep catalog, fulfillment and merchandising capabilities. GHL can support marketing workflows, but it is not a replacement for a dedicated commerce platform.
- Businesses that want plug-and-play with zero setup time. GHL requires 2 to 4 weeks to configure properly. If you need something running in an hour, start with a simpler tool.
- Businesses already using and happy with their current stack who are not paying more than $300 a month total. If your current tools work and cost less than GHL, it may not be worth switching.

Honest pros and cons
What GoHighLevel does well
- Replaces 6 to 10 separate tools at a lower total cost
- Missed call text-back that genuinely recovers leads
- Best-in-class review request automation
- Flat pricing with no per-user or per-contact fees
- Powerful workflow automation without coding
- White-label for agencies building software revenue
- Active development with frequent feature releases
- Large community with tutorials and shared snapshots
Where GoHighLevel falls short
- Steep learning curve, takes 2 to 4 weeks to set up
- Support quality is inconsistent, especially on weekends
- Some features feel unfinished compared to dedicated tools
- Email builder is functional but less polished than Mailchimp
- Advanced accounting workflows may still require a dedicated accounting tool
- Not designed for e-commerce or large enterprise teams
- Usage fees can add up at high volumes
